Hydroxynitrile Lyase from Hevea brasiliensis in complex with the natural substrate acetone cyanohydrin
Template:ABSTRACT PUBMED 14998991
About this Structure
1SC9 is a Single protein structure of sequence from Hevea brasiliensis. Full crystallographic information is available from OCA.
